HOW DOES ANGEL TREE WORK?
Angel Tree® Christmas begins when a church, group, or organization registers for the program. Once registered, the process works like this:
-Beginning as early as October, the Angel Tree coordinator will receive the names of Angel Tree children who were signed up by their mom or dad in prison.
-The Angel Tree coordinator and other volunteers will contact each child’s caregiver to confirm permission for the child to participate and to discuss appropriate gifts.
-The church will set up an Angel Tree display with Angel Tree name tags for all the children, showing their ages and suggested gift ideas.
-Church members will hear about the Angel Tree program through their Sunday bulletins, pulpit announcements, etc. They will visit the Angel Tree display and select names of children needing Christmas gifts.
-Before Christmas, church members will work together to purchase, wrap, and deliver a gift for each child on behalf of his or her incarcerated parent—and in the process, share the Gospel.
-If a church or organization prefers to participate virtually rather than in-person, virtual tags will be made available via online platform. The church or organization will provide access to the tags to participants.
-Individuals will pay online to sponsor each gift package, and Prison Fellowship® will send sponsored gifts directly to Angel Tree kids. Each gift package will include a gift card, a personal message from the parent, an age-appropriate Gospel presentation, and an opportunity to request a Bible.
